Productized PR services offer fixed deliverables at predictable prices. A client knows in advance how many articles will publish, in which outlets, and at what price. This transparency contrasts with the traditional model where outcomes are uncertain.

White-label PR partnerships allow marketing agencies to add media placement to their service stack without building the relationships or inventory themselves. The agency serves as the client-facing layer while the placement network handles fulfillment.
